Περιγραφή: Aims: Endothelin-1 (ET-1) is a potent vasoconstrictor, which regulates renal and vascular function. We aimed to relate plasma levels of ET-1 with the clinical picture and outcomes in acute heart failure (AHF). Methods and results: We studied 113 patients with AHF [mean age 65 ± 13 (years), median (upper and lower quartiles) N-terminal pro-B-type natriuretic peptide, 5422 (2689; 8582) (pg/mL)], in whom plasma levels of ET-1 were serially measured at admission (10.8 ± 5.2), Day 1 (9.5 ± 3.4), and Day 2 (8.9 ± 3.8) (pg/mL). The population was divided into tertiles across baseline ET-1 levels. Patients in the highest ET-1 tertile had predominant clinical signs of peripheral congestion; however, no difference was observed in pulmonary congestion and severity of dyspnoea. They also presented lower spot urine sodium at admission (75 ± 35 vs. 99 ± 43 vs. 108 ± 30), 6 h (84 ± 34 vs. 106 ± 43 vs. 106 ± 35), and Day 1 (75 ± 38 vs. 96 ± 36 vs. 100 ± 35) (mmol/L), when compared with the second and first tertile, respectively (all P < 0.05); furthermore, they received higher doses of intravenous furosemide from Day 2 and had longer intravenous diuretics, as median switch to oral furosemide was 4 (3; 4) vs. 3 (2; 4) vs. 2 (2; 3) (days), respectively, P < 0.05. There was no difference in serum creatinine, urea, and renal injury biomarkers (kidney injury molecule-1, serum cystatin C, and urine neutrophil gelatinase-associated lipocalin) between the ET-1 tertiles. Higher values of ET-1 measured at each time point were related with a higher risk of 1 year mortality. Conclusions: Elevation of ET-1 is related to clinical signs of peripheral congestion, low urine sodium excretion, and poor outcome in AHF.
